Course Title:
Consultancy Skills for Construction Industry Development Board (CIDB) Professionals
Course Objectives:
By the end of this course, participants will:
- Understand the principles and best practices of consultancy in the construction industry.
- Develop essential consultancy skills, including communication, problem-solving, and strategic planning.
- Learn to identify client needs and design tailored construction solutions.
- Enhance knowledge of CIDB standards, regulations, and frameworks to provide effective consultancy services.
- Apply tools and methodologies for project management, risk analysis, and quality assurance in consultancy.
Learning Outcomes:
Upon completing this course, participants will be able to:
- Demonstrate an understanding of the consultancy lifecycle in the construction industry.
- Analyze client challenges and propose practical and innovative solutions aligned with CIDB standards.
- Develop comprehensive project plans, including timelines, budgets, and resource allocation.
- Effectively communicate consultancy findings, recommendations, and reports to clients and stakeholders.
- Apply conflict resolution and negotiation techniques in consultancy contexts.
- Evaluate the success of consultancy projects using key performance indicators (KPIs).
Course Outline:
Module 1: Introduction to Consultancy in the Construction Industry
- Role of consultants in CIDB projects
- Key characteristics of successful consultants
- Understanding CIDB frameworks and standards
Module 2: Consultancy Skills Development
- Communication and interpersonal skills
- Critical thinking and problem-solving techniques
- Strategic planning and decision-making
Module 3: Client Engagement and Needs Assessment
- Conducting client interviews and workshops
- Identifying key client challenges and goals
- Designing tailored solutions
Module 4: Project Management in Consultancy
- Planning and managing consultancy projects
- Risk management strategies
- Budgeting and resource allocation
Module 5: Delivering Value in Consultancy Projects
- Preparing and presenting consultancy reports
- Conflict resolution and negotiation skills
- Monitoring and evaluating project outcomes
Module 6: Case Studies and Practical Applications
- Real-world consultancy scenarios in CIDB
- Group exercises and role-playing activities
- Lessons learned and best practices
